Functionality or Aesthetics?

One of the biggest challenges that kitchen designers and homeowners face when designing a kitchen is deciding what is more important, the aesthetics of the space or its functionality. A certified kitchen designer will tell you that a well designed kitchen needs to have a good balance of both; a good balance equals a good design. A kitchen that is aesthetically pleasing but is not functional is useless.
